Today is you don t like something about the structure of your face, it is possible to change it with cosmetic surgery. People who have long, narrow faces or those who have undergone a traumatic accident which disfigured their face can opt for cheek implants to give their face a fuller, more symmetric appearance. Some people may also choose to have cheek implants if they feel their cheeks are too flat.

Liposuction is a type cosmetic surgery that refers to the removal of excess fats from the body through suction.During liposuction, small, thin, blunt-tipped tubes (cannula) are inserted through tiny cuts in the skin.
Liposuction is used to remove fat deposits from:
Thighs.
Hips and buttocks.
Abdomen and waist.
Upper arms.
Back.
Inner knee.
Chest area.
Cheeks, chin and neck.
Calves and ankles.

Buttock augmentation is also known as Gluteal augmentation, it is a procedure meant for improving the size and shape of your buttocks. With the radical evolution of technology, buttock augmentation is a common and popular technique. An accentuated buttock with increased firmness and roundness will account for an enhanced appeal in young women. This phenomenon is commonly called the Brazilian Butt Lift. Physiotherapy plays a pivotal role in helping a person recover after a hip replacement surgery. It brings back the old flexibility and prevents blood clots in the area where the procedure has taken place. After the surgery team gives its green signal, a physiotherapist starts working with a patient for a full recovery.
